Profit for Bahrain coolstore
PA Wellington New Zealand's ' Bahrain coolstore had a working profit in the first half of this year after two years of poor performance, the Government said yesterday. Beset by problems since it opened in October, 1979, the Bahrain-New Zealand ColdStorage and Warehousing Company recorded losses in its first two years. A Government' - statement said however, that the company had increased the volume of cargo it handled, and was looking for more business.
A spokesman for the Minister of Overseas Trade (Mr Cooper) said that there were no figures immediately available on the company's profit.
